What color is Pretty Rascal (V082-2)?

Pretty Rascal (V082-2) color belongs to the neutral color family (hue). The hexadecimal color code (color number) for Pretty Rascal (V082-2) is #E8BCA7, and the RGB color code is RGB(232, 188, 167).

In the RGB color model, Pretty Rascal (V082-2) has a red value of 232, a green value of 188, and a blue value of 167. The CMYK color model (also known as process color, used in color printing) comprises 0.0% cyan, 19.0% magenta, 28.0% yellow, and 9.0% key (black). The HSL color scale has a hue of 19.4° (degrees), 58.6 % saturation, and 78.2 % lightness. In the HSB/HSV color space, Pretty Rascal (V082-2) has a hue of 19.4° (degrees), 28.0 % saturation and 91.0 % brightness/value.

Pretty Rascal (V082-2) is cool or warm?

The color Pretty Rascal (V082-2) is a warm color.

What is the LRV of Pretty Rascal (V082-2)?

Pretty Rascal (V082-2) has an LRV of nearly 56. By LRV value, it is a medium light color.
Light Reflectance Value (LRV), indicates how light or dark a color will look on a scale of 0 (black) to 100 (white).
